Rising Demand for Polyethylene Glycol Across Pharmaceuticals and Cosmetics
The polyethylene glycol industry has experienced significant evolution in recent years, driven by rising demand from pharmaceutical, cosmetic, and industrial sectors. Polyethylene glycol (PEG) is a versatile polymer widely used as a solvent, humectant, and excipient in multiple applications, ranging from drug formulations to personal care products.
The polyethylene glycol industry has seen notable advancements due to technological innovations and increased research into high-purity and specialized PEG derivatives. Manufacturers are developing various molecular weight PEGs, including PEG-400, PEG-600, and PEG-1000, to cater to specific application requirements. These innovations are helping the industry address complex challenges in drug delivery, biotechnology, and industrial processes.
Geographically, the polyethylene glycol industry is heavily concentrated in Asia-Pacific due to growing pharmaceutical and cosmetic sectors in countries like China and India. North America and Europe remain significant markets owing to high adoption in advanced pharmaceutical applications, medical devices, and biotechnology research.
